Tim Hodgson calls delivering on climate goals and economic growth the defining challenge of our generation
Energy and Natural Resources Minister Tim Hodgson says Canada can still lead the energy transition even with his government’s support for new oil pipelines.
“Canada’s innovation ambition is straightforward,” he said during his keynote speech at the International Energy Agency ’s Energy and Innovation Forum in Toronto on Wednesday. “Build the most reliable, affordable, low-carbon energy system in the world, and export the know-how, technology and resources that make it possible.”
Hodgson said the world is “at a turning point,” with geopolitical tensions and technology “accelerating the drive towards net zero.”
